Redis cluster add slots range

Redis cluster with cross replication | There is no magic… Redis cluster is built from multiple Redis instances that are run in a cluster mode.The motivation for cross replication. Redis cluster requires at least 3 nodes because to survive network partitionWe can see that replica on 10.135.78.196:7002 took over the slot range 10923-16383 and now it’s master. Scaling a High-traffic Rate Limiting Stack With Redis

Dec 17, 2015 · Composite partitioning. In the Redis cluster implementation, a minimal three node Redis cluster assigns these hash slots with the first master having hash slots 0 to 5500, the second master node being assigned hash slots 5501 to 11,000, and the third master having the remainder of 11,001 to 16,384 hash slots. Cloud Authority: Hash tagging Redis keys in a clustered Sep 25, 2016 · Hash tagging Redis keys in a clustered environment CodeProject Hello folks, In this post, we'll talk a little bit about. Redis cluster. Limitations of Redis cluster. How we can overcome the limitations of redis cluster. Redis cluster is a distributed implementation of Redis with three major goals: are part of same hash slot range. Adding a Node to an Existing Cluster | Redis Labs The cluster administrator is the user account that you create when you configure the first node in the cluster. Click Next. If the cluster is configured to support rack-zone awareness, you are redirected to a page in which you must set the Rack-zone ID for the new node. The node is added to the cluster. A Foundational Look At Cluster Architecture | Redis Labs Redis Enterprise Cluster Architecture What is a Redis Enterprise Cluster. A cluster, in Redis Enterprise terms, is a set of cloud instances, virtual machine/container nodes or bare-metal servers that allows you to create any number of Redis databases in a memory/storage pool shared across the set.

If a cluster instance has non-contiguous slots (e.g. 1-400,900,1800-6000) then master and replica IP/Port results will be duplicated for each top-level slot range reply. Warning: Newer versions of Redis Cluster will output, for each Redis instance, not just the IP and port, but also the node ID as third element of the array. In future versions ...

Redis is a persistent data structure server operating on the key/value model, ... Redis Cluster Transactions ... The client library is required to keep track of the node the transaction is executed and prohibit keys outside the slot range for the time the transaction is in progress. Because the slot can be only determined by using a command ... RedisClusterCommands (Spring Data Redis 2.1.6.RELEASE API) Interface for the cluster commands supported by Redis. ... , int slot, RedisClusterCommands.AddSlots mode) Method Detail. clusterGetNodes Iterable clusterGetNodes() ... Add given node to cluster. Parameters: node - must contain host and RedisNode.getPort() ... Redis cluster tutorial — Redis Documentation (Japanese ... Redis Cluster data sharding¶. Redis Cluster does not use consistency hashing, but a different form of sharding where every key is conceptually part of what we call an hash slot.. There are 16384 hash slots in Redis Cluster, and to compute what is the hash slot of a given key, we simply take the CRC16 of the key modulo 16384. Redis Cluster and Common Partition Techniques in ...

During a cluster rebalancing, slots migrate from one node to another, and MOVED is an important signal that servers use to tell a client its localRedis clients need a few extra features to support Redis Cluster, with the most important ones being support for the key hashing algorithm and a...

К нашему кластеру Redis будет подключаться некое приложение, которое будет писать и читать данные. Также это приложение умеет определять, является ли Redis, к которому оно подключилось, мастером, а в случае, если это slave, оно будет переключаться на другой.

redis debug help segfault restart crash-and-recover oom assert reload loadaof object sdslen populate digest sleep set-active-expire lua-always-replicate-commands error structsize htstats jemalloc info jemalloc purge

golang redis cluster redis cluster安装部署 - Redis - 服务器之家 golang redis cluster redis cluster安装部署 发布时间:2017-05-09 来源:服务器之家 redis 应用于web前端,做缓存和数据存取的速度是挺可观的,最近看了一些资料,手痒了,就弄了一个测试环境,两台方案,试用一下。 CLUSTER SLOTSRedis

How to Install and Configure a Redis Cluster on Ubuntu 16.04 Updated Friday, June 1, 2018 by Sam Foo Written by Sam Foo Use promo code DOCS10 for $10 credit on a new account.

Cloud Authority: Hash tagging Redis keys in a clustered

Redis Enterprise Cluster Architecture What is a Redis Enterprise Cluster. A cluster, in Redis Enterprise terms, is a set of cloud instances, virtual machine/container nodes or bare-metal servers that allows you to create any number of Redis databases in a memory/storage pool shared across the set. Redis cluster creation - Stack Overflow I'm not sure what you are asking. Redis Cluster is still in beta. Redis Replication has been there for years, and has had a huge update in 2.8.4 with various improvements. For 1 master and 1 slave you only need replication. Simply do a 'slave of' in the slave and you are set. – Tw Bert Feb 23 '14 at 1:58 Redis Cluster Transactions : redis - reddit